Incident Summary – Wednesday 15th July 2026 – Night Shift

Time:   16:07  Location: Kirk Smeaton 

Tadcaster crew attended a small fire in the open. After investigation of the area was found to be a false alarm.

Time: 16:51    Location: Bowes Park, Harrogate 

Harrogate Crews attended a fire in a residential property. On arrival was found to be electric shower on fire. Crews used water from bath tap to extinguish.

Time: 17:07   Location: Thanet Road, York 

Acomb crew were mobilised to a fire in the open. On arrival was found to be 1 grass fire measuring 15mx2m. crews extinguished the fire using 2 hose reel jets. Believed to be deliberate.

Time: 17:37    Location: Moor Monkton 

Acomb crews were mobilised to a large vehicle on fire. On arrival was a combine harvester. Crews used 2 hose reel jets, 2 breathing apparatus, thermal imaging camera and small tools to extinguish the fire. Advice was given to farmer on scene and no further action required.

Time:   17:46  Location: Baffam Lane, Brayton 

Selby and Tadcaster crews were mobilised to a suspected explosion. On arrival was found to be a small fire in a garden. Crews used 1 hose reel jet to extinguish the fire. Advice was given to responsible person on scene.

Time: 18:24    Location: Easby 

Stokesley crew attended a fire in the open. On arrival was a small fire approximately 5x15m on peat land. Incident left open for a revisit.

Time:  18:32    Location:  Kirkham Close, Whitby 

Whitby crew attended an automatic fire alarm sounding at a residential property. On arrival was found to be a tea towel on the hob. Crews removed the tea towel and ventilated the property by opening windows.

Time:   18:34  Location:  Water Lane, York

York crew was mobilised to a fire in the open. On arrival was found to be a small fire measuring 3x2m. Fire was out on arrival. Crews dampened down the area with knapsack sprayers.

Time: 18:46    Location:  Royal albert Drive, Scarborough

Scarborough Crews were mobilised to a fire sighted in the open. On investigation crews could not locate a fire so no further action was required.

Time:  21:11   Location:  Heslington, York 

York crew were mobilised to an automatic fire alarm in a residential building. On arrival was found to be a false alarm due to a faulty detector head.

Time:  21:21   Location:  Brandsdale Crescent, York

York crews were mobilised to a smell of gas in a property due to a gas cooker being left on. Occupant had dispersed the gas prior to the arrival of fire crews.

Time:    22:13  Location:  Manor Lane, York 

Acomb crew attended a 3 car road traffic collision. One person was assisted out of the vehicle using crew power and left in the responsibility of the ambulance on scene.

Time:  22:15   Location:  Hillam Common Lane, Hillam

Selby crew were mobilised to a fire in the open. On arrival small fire was found measuring 3x3m. Crews used one hose reel jet, thermal imaging camera and respiratory protection to extinguish the fire. Left with the responsible person on scene.

Time: 22:37    Location: Blue Bridge Lane, York 

York crew was mobilised to a automatic fire alarm in a residential building. On arrival of crews was found to be a false alarm. No further action required.

Time:   23:46  Location: Sheburn In Elmet

York and Selby and crews were mobilised to electrical cables that had caught fire. On arrival was found to be 2 high voltage power cables well alight. Electricity engineers were on scene to make the area safe and isolate the power. Crews used two breathing apparatus, one hose reel jet and powder fire extinguishers to extinguish the fire. Cause believed electrical.  Left with the responsible person on scene.

Time:  02:54   Location: St Patricks Way, Harrogate

Harrogate Crew were mobilised to a fire in the open. On arrival was found to be a garden fire consisting of 6 pallets alight. Crews used one hose reel jet to extinguish fire. Police were also on scene and incident left with the police.

Time:  03:13   Location: Jasmine Court, Burniston 

Scarborough crew were mobilised to an automatic fire alarm sounding in a residential building. On arrival was found to be a false alarm with no further action required.

Time:  03:40    Location: Jasmine Court, Burniston 

Scarborough Crew revisited a property after another alarm sounding, this was found to be a false alarm and advice was given to the responsible person present.

Time:  03:41   Location: Eastfield, Scarborough

Crews from Pickering responded to an automatic fire alarm activation, this was found to be a false alarm and the panel was reset by the responsible person.

Time: 04:26    Location: Leyburn

Leyburn crews responded to an automatic fire alarm activation, after investigation this was found to be a false alarm. Crews gave advice to the responsible person present.
